I have only had my 2 discus for a few days and have just noticed one is breathing from only one of its gills.....
I have only noticed this about half an hour ago and have been watching closely since, she also started flicking her pelvic fin back and forth very rapidly at one point and was twitching her whole head up and down.
I have had a look around on the net and have found that it is possibly gill flukes. what do you guys reckon?
If it is gill flukes is this contagious to my other discus or should i just move her into a quarentine tank?
also what meds should i be using? she hasnt been doing this for long so i will watch and see before i use treatment.
The water is 6.5ph, 4dgh, ammonia 0, nitrite 0, nitrate <5
